Surname: | Smith |
Initials: | B |
Rank: | Lance Corporal |
Army Number: | P/1736 |
Notes: | MFP. Awarded the 1915 Star, Victory and War Medals. First served abroad (3) Egypt, 18/10/1915. 16/6/1916 he enlisted as a L/Cpl, MFP, age 22 years, occupation Police Constable, single, born New Invention, Staffs, address: 109 Litchfield Road, New Invention Nr Altringham, 27/12/1917 compulsory transferred to the Kings Shropshire Light Infantry, No. 31884, 3/5/1919 to class Z reserve. Served Home 16/6/1915 to 6/10/1915, Med Ex Force 7/10/1915 to 30/11/1916, Home 1/12/1916 to 19/12/1916, Egypt 20/12/1916 to 28/4/1918, en route 29/4/1919 to 6/5/1918, Home 3/5/1919. 4/5/1919 he was awarded a pension of 5/6 per week to be reviewed in 26 weeks, disability cervical arthritis. Info from Pension Index Card: Smith, Bernard, KSLI, 31887, Pte, 3/5/1919 discharged, born 1893, single, 7 Dartmouth Avenue, Willenhall, Staffs, disability Cervical Arthritis, last entry 21/11/1921 No grounds for any further award of pension, Final.
